Stratton Holdings, Inc. Proudly Announces the Launch of Stratton Mobile, Inc.


Stratton Holdings, Inc. (PINKSHEETS: STHG), a holding company specializing in creating value through their subsidiaries and accretive acquisitions in upwards scale markets announces the launch of their newly formed subsidiary Stratton Mobile, Inc.

Eric Stratton Racheff, President of Stratton Holdings, Inc. provides the following details, "We are proud to announce the launch of this newly created division which is focused on the purchase, development and resale of downloadable mobile applications in the explosive global mobile apps market. We have already completed concept and design and have now initiated development on our first series of mobile apps, our first application in particular, currently in the final stages of beta testing which we'll be announcing official product launch on the near term horizon. Our shareholders can expect several more details to emerge in the form of tangible results throughout this third quarter as our entry into the Smartphone market with unique and appealing mobile apps will immediately begin generating revenues with each pending product launch, in short, shareholders should expect the first application to hit all three major markets in the third quarter."

Stratton Mobile will be focused on developing a rich set of tools for delivering and monetizing content and services to consumers and businesses alike. Our initial pipeline of mobile apps are being developed for the Android, iPhone and BlackBerry devices with plans to gradually begin developing applications for the entire spectrum of devices out there by early next year.

"Whatever the line of business -- consultants, doctors, lawyers, accountants, salons, restaurants -- whatever the line of consumer -- investors/traders, gamers, banking/sending money -- they are all eager to understand what kinds of apps can help them run their business and lives more conveniently and efficiently," Racheff said.

"It is in this regard that our focus will be on developing apps that make discovering mobile innovations a lot easier as we firmly believe that it isn't that the Web can't be made to work well on a mobile device. It's developing specifically tailored Internet-connected application solutions that perform much better than what the Web can do on its own -- whether it's served up on a small screen or a big one. And according to all the independent statistics below, consumers and businesses equally alike, are rapidly requiring mobile Web access at a staggering pace with each passing year."

According to Juniper Research, The Mobile Applications Market is expected to exceed an astounding $24 Billion by 2014: JuniperMobileAppsReport (http://www.juniperresearch.com/reports/mobile_applications_and_apps_stores) New Applications which cater to convenience, ease of use and products which appeal to the end users needs are the most highly sought after mobile applications in the global smartphone market. Complete details of the study, Mobile Applications & Apps Stores: Business models, Opportunities & Forecasts 2009-2014™, can be freely downloaded from www.juniperresearch.com.

The Gartner Group estimates that consumers are expected to download a staggering 4.51 billion apps in 2010 which represents an 80% increase over 2009. Gartner further estimates that downloads per annum will increase to 21.6 billion apps by 2013, resulting in mobile store app sales of $29.5 billion in that year.
